The artist employed a loose, expressive brushstroke throughout, contributing to an overall sense of movement and immediacy. The water’s surface isnt rendered with precise detail; instead, it is suggested through varying shades of blue and white, creating a shimmering effect that conveys the play of light on the waves. Similarly, the rocks are depicted with broad strokes of ochre, grey, and cream, emphasizing their texture and form rather than meticulous accuracy.
The figures in the foreground appear relaxed and engaged in quiet conversation or contemplation. Their clothing is rendered in bright hues – reds, yellows, whites – which contrast effectively against the muted tones of the landscape and draw attention to their presence. The arrangement of these individuals suggests a sense of community and leisure, hinting at a moment of respite from daily routines.
The placement of several small boats on the water introduces an element of human interaction with the natural environment. They appear distant yet integral to the scene’s narrative, suggesting fishing or recreational activities.
A subtle undercurrent of melancholy pervades the work. The figures are positioned far from the viewer, creating a sense of detachment and observation rather than direct engagement. This distance, combined with the muted palette in certain areas, evokes a feeling of introspection and perhaps even a touch of solitude within the seemingly idyllic setting. The vastness of the sea also contributes to this mood, suggesting the immensity of nature and the relative insignificance of human concerns.
The painting’s strength lies not in its precise representation but in its ability to capture an atmosphere – a fleeting moment of tranquility tinged with quiet reflection.
